  JOB SUMMARY

  Areas of responsibility include Restaurants/Bars and Room Service, if applicable. Supervises daily restaurant operations and assists with menu planning, maintains sanitation standards and assists servers and hosts on the floor during peak meal periods. Strives to continually improve guest and employee satisfaction and maximize the financial performance in areas of responsibility. Determines training needed to accomplish goals, then implements plan.

  CORE WORK ACTIVITIES

  Managing Day-to-Day Operations

  • Supervises and manages employees. Manages all day-to-day operations. Understands employee positions well enough to perform duties in employees' absence.

  • Maintains service and sanitation standards in restaurant, bar/lounge and room service areas.

  • Reviews staffing levels to ensure that guest service, operational needs and financial objectives are met.

  • Manages service delivery in outlets to ensure excellent service from point of entry to departure (e.g., greeting from hostess, speed of order taking and food and beverage delivery, fulfillment of special requests, collection of payment & invitation to return).
